Summary
A vulnerability labeled as very critical has been found in Linux Kernel up to 6.3. This affects an unknown part of the component ksmbd. Executing a manipulation can lead to race condition. This vulnerability is registered as CVE-2023-32258. It is possible to launch the attack remotely. No exploit is available. The affected component should be upgraded.
Details
A vulnerability classified as very critical was found in Linux Kernel up to 6.3 (Operating System). This vulnerability affects an unknown part of the component ksmbd. The manipulation with an unknown input leads to a race condition vulnerability. The CWE definition for the vulnerability is CWE-362. The product contains a code sequence that can run concurrently with other code, and the code sequence requires temporary, exclusive access to a shared resource, but a timing window exists in which the shared resource can be modified by another code sequence that is operating concurrently. As an impact it is known to affect confidentiality, integrity, and availability. CVE summarizes:
A flaw was found in the Linux kernel's ksmbd, a high-performance in-kernel SMB server. The specific flaw exists within the processing of SMB2_LOGOFF and SMB2_CLOSE commands. The issue results from the lack of proper locking when performing operations on an object. An attacker can leverage this vulnerability to execute code in the context of the kernel.
The weakness was published 05/18/2023. The advisory is available at zerodayinitiative.com. This vulnerability was named CVE-2023-32258 since 05/05/2023. The technical details are unknown and an exploit is not available. The structure of the vulnerability defines a possible price range of USD $5k-$25k at the moment (estimation calculated on 08/22/2024).
As 0-day the estimated underground price was around $25k-$100k.
Upgrading to version 6.4-rc1 eliminates this vulnerability. The upgrade is hosted for download at github.com. Applying the patch abcc506a9a71976a8b4c9bf3ee6efd13229c1e19 is able to eliminate this problem. The bugfix is ready for download at github.com. The best possible mitigation is suggested to be upgrading to the latest version.
